-/**
- Places a packet in the transmit queue of a network interface.
-
- @param This The protocol instance pointer.
- @param HeaderSize The size, in bytes, of the media header to be filled in by
- the Transmit() function. If HeaderSize is non-zero, then
- it must be equal to This->Mode->MediaHeaderSize and the
- DestAddr and Protocol parameters must not be NULL.
- @param BufferSize The size, in bytes, of the entire packet (media header and
- data) to be transmitted through the network interface.
- @param Buffer A pointer to the packet (media header followed by data) to
- be transmitted. This parameter cannot be NULL. If
- HeaderSize is zero, then the media header in Buffer must
- already be filled in by the caller. If HeaderSize is
- non-zero, then the media header will be filled in by the
- Transmit() function.
- @param SrcAddr The source HW MAC address. If HeaderSize is zero, then
- this parameter is ignored. If HeaderSize is non-zero and
- SrcAddr is NULL, then This->Mode->CurrentAddress is used
- for the source HW MAC address.
- @param DestAddr The destination HW MAC address. If HeaderSize is zero,
- then this parameter is ignored.
- @param Protocol The type of header to build. If HeaderSize is zero, then
- this parameter is ignored. See RFC 1700, section "Ether
- Types", for examples.
-
- @retval EFI_SUCCESS The packet was placed on the transmit queue.
- @retval EFI_NOT_STARTED The network interface has not been started.
- @retval EFI_NOT_READY The network interface is too busy to accept
- this transmit request.
- @retval EFI_BUFFER_TOO_SMALL The BufferSize parameter is too small.
- @retval EFI_INVALID_PARAMETER One or more of the parameters has an
- unsupported value.
- @retval EFI_DEVICE_ERROR The command could not be sent to the network
- interface.
- @retval EFI_UNSUPPORTED This function is not supported by the network
- interface.
-
-**/

-EFI_STATUS
-EFIAPI
-VirtioNetTransmit (
- IN EFI_SIMPLE_NETWORK_PROTOCOL *This,
- IN UINTN HeaderSize,
- IN UINTN BufferSize,
- IN /* +OUT! */ VOID *Buffer,
- IN EFI_MAC_ADDRESS *SrcAddr OPTIONAL,
- IN EFI_MAC_ADDRESS *DestAddr OPTIONAL,
- IN UINT16 *Protocol OPTIONAL
- )
-{
- VNET_DEV *Dev;
- EFI_TPL OldTpl;
- EFI_STATUS Status;
- UINT16 DescIdx;
- UINT16 AvailIdx;
-
- if (This == NULL || BufferSize == 0 || Buffer == NULL) {
- return EFI_INVALID_PARAMETER;
- }
-
- Dev = VIRTIO_NET_FROM_SNP (This);
- OldTpl = gBS->RaiseTPL (TPL_CALLBACK);
- switch (Dev->Snm.State) {
- case EfiSimpleNetworkStopped:
- Status = EFI_NOT_STARTED;
- goto Exit;
- case EfiSimpleNetworkStarted:
- Status = EFI_DEVICE_ERROR;
- goto Exit;
- default:
- break;
- }
-
- if (BufferSize < Dev->Snm.MediaHeaderSize) {
- Status = EFI_BUFFER_TOO_SMALL;
- goto Exit;
- }
- if (BufferSize > Dev->Snm.MediaHeaderSize + Dev->Snm.MaxPacketSize) {
- Status = EFI_INVALID_PARAMETER;
- goto Exit;
- }
-
- //
- // check if we have room for transmission
- //
- ASSERT (Dev->TxCurPending <= Dev->TxMaxPending);
- if (Dev->TxCurPending == Dev->TxMaxPending) {
- Status = EFI_NOT_READY;
- goto Exit;
- }
-
- //
- // the caller may want us to fill in the media header:
- // dst MAC, src MAC, Ethertype
- //
- if (HeaderSize != 0) {
- UINT8 *Ptr;
-
- if (HeaderSize != Dev->Snm.MediaHeaderSize ||
- DestAddr == NULL || Protocol == NULL) {
- Status = EFI_INVALID_PARAMETER;
- goto Exit;
- }
- Ptr = Buffer;
- ASSERT (SIZE_OF_VNET (Mac) <= sizeof (EFI_MAC_ADDRESS));
-
- CopyMem (Ptr, DestAddr, SIZE_OF_VNET (Mac));
- Ptr += SIZE_OF_VNET (Mac);
-
- CopyMem (Ptr,
- (SrcAddr == NULL) ? &Dev->Snm.CurrentAddress : SrcAddr,
- SIZE_OF_VNET (Mac));
- Ptr += SIZE_OF_VNET (Mac);
-
- *Ptr++ = (UINT8) (*Protocol >> 8);
- *Ptr++ = (UINT8) *Protocol;
-
- ASSERT ((UINTN) (Ptr - (UINT8 *) Buffer) == Dev->Snm.MediaHeaderSize);
- }
-
- //
- // virtio-0.9.5, 2.4.1 Supplying Buffers to The Device
- //
- DescIdx = Dev->TxFreeStack[Dev->TxCurPending++];
- Dev->TxRing.Desc[DescIdx + 1].Addr = (UINTN) Buffer;
- Dev->TxRing.Desc[DescIdx + 1].Len = (UINT32) BufferSize;
-
- //
- // the available index is never written by the host, we can read it back
- // without a barrier
- //
- AvailIdx = *Dev->TxRing.Avail.Idx;
- Dev->TxRing.Avail.Ring[AvailIdx++ % Dev->TxRing.QueueSize] = DescIdx;
-
- MemoryFence ();
- *Dev->TxRing.Avail.Idx = AvailIdx;
-
- MemoryFence ();
- Status = Dev->VirtIo->SetQueueNotify (Dev->VirtIo, VIRTIO_NET_Q_TX);
-
-Exit:
- gBS->RestoreTPL (OldTpl);
- return Status;
-}
